685238 seconds in minutes and seconds

Result

685238 seconds equals 11420 minutes and 38 seconds

You can also convert 685238 seconds to minutes.

Converter

Six hundred eighty-five thousand two hundred thirty-eight seconds is equal to eleven thousand four hundred twenty minutes and thirty-eight seconds.